When was the last time you used — or even saw — a pay phone? A guy in Philadelphia is trying to bring back a bit of nostalgia — without the pay part. Mike Dank heard of a guy in Portland, Oregon, who put a pay phone on his lawn. Dank decided to do something similar. So he bought some old payphones, changed out the guts, and is putting them around Philadelphia. The first one will start making calls this weekend at a small bookstore. For now, Dank is footing the cost of the calls, but he’s hoping people will drop some donations in the phone’s coin slot.
